What are the risks associated with ozone air purifiers?

People who purchase ozone generators may be unaware that ozone may damage lung and pulmonary airway cells. Ozone exposure irritates and inflames the respiratory system lining. This results in coughing, chest tightness, shortness of breath, and breathing difficulties.

Is it safe to breathe ozone?

Ozone (O3) is a molecule of gas made of three atoms of oxygen. Ozone, sometimes known as “smog,” is hazardous to inhale. Ozone affects lung tissue aggressively by chemically interacting with it. When ozone is present, the same mechanisms that generate ozone also produce other dangerous pollutants.

Is it safe to enter a room containing an ozone generator?

Are ozone generators safe? Regrettably, no. The EPA has condemned these devices and cited a number of scientific studies demonstrating that they pose health risks and are poor at eliminating airborne pollutants. Therefore, no government authorities have authorized the use of ozone generators in populated settings.

How long does it take for ozone in a room to dissipate?

With windows open, ventilation should take around 30 minutes. If you are unable to open windows in your basement, it might take up to four hours for the ozone odor to diminish and return to oxygen.

What effect does ozone have on the lungs?

Ozone may cause the airway muscles to contract, so trapping air in the alveoli. This results in wheezing and breathlessness. Depending on the extent of exposure, ozone may induce coughing and a painful or scratchy throat.

Are air purifiers suitable for pet-friendly homes?

Particularly those with a HEPA filter, air purifiers may be quite efficient for eliminating pet dander. This kind of filter purifies the air by removing particles as small as 0.3 microns, which is smaller than the normal pet dander (5-10 microns).

Can an ozone generator make you ill?

Adults and children who inhale high quantities of ozone for a short period of time (minutes or hours) may feel irritation of the eyes, nose, and throat, as well as chest discomfort, shortness of breath, and coughing. High quantities of ozone may exacerbate asthma symptoms.

Can you smell ozone?

Ozone has a distinct, strong stench that is frequently compared to chlorine bleach, and it may occasionally be recognized after lightning strikes or electrical discharges. Some individuals can smell ozone at concentrations as low as 0.05 parts per million (ppm), while others cannot.

Does ozone get rid of dog smell?

Ozone (O3) treatment is very successful for eliminating pet scents since it tackles the source of the odors. As a permanent pet odor remover, ozone may be used in commercial rental properties, veterinary offices, houses, flats, and even cars.

Can the lungs recover from ozone exposure?

After exposure to increased ozone concentrations, the lungs often recover within a few days. However, if ozone exposure occurs over a longer length of time or on many times within a year, persistent lung tissue damage may result.

Does ozone build up indoors?

Ozone’s smog may penetrate buildings, transforming the photochemical result into a harmful indoor air pollutant. However, this is not the sole source of ozone-related indoor air pollution. Certain kinds of air cleaning solutions may also produce ozone in the house.

Can inhaling ozone create irreversible harm?

The lung cells that border the air gaps are harmed by ozone. In a few days, the injured cells are replaced and the old cells are lost, similar to how sunburned skin peels. If this sort of injury happens often, it might result in irreversible lung damage and a decrease in life quality.

Why does my home smell like ozone?

There are two primary sources of ozone in residential buildings: external sources that enter mostly via natural ventilation, mechanical ventilation, and gaps in the building shell [8] and inside sources that are released by certain electrical gadgets.

Will purchasing an air purifier help eliminate pet pee odor?

If cleaning has not eliminated pet scents and medical reasons have been checked out, an air purifier that effectively removes volatile organic compounds (VOCs) is a useful tool for eradicating pet odors. Some air purifiers are quite effective at eliminating or destroying volatile organic compounds, while others hardly accomplish anything.

Exists a disadvantage to air purifiers?

What are the air purifier’s disadvantages? Aside from the financial cost, there aren’t many disadvantages to installing an air purifier in your house. Numerous ionizers, particularly older types, may produce ozone during operation, which is known to aggravate asthma.

How often should I replace the air filter in my pet-filled home?

Consider replacing your air filter every 60 days, or two months, if you have pets in your house, and every 20-45 days if you have many pets or individuals in your home with allergies or respiratory disorders.
